NEFA Foundation: Iraqi Insurgents Quarrel Over Recognizing International LawBy Evan Kohlmann
In response, the IMB issued a second communiqué addressed “to the beloved brothers who have posted messages on the Al-Hesbah Internet forum” in order to “clarify matters which you are ignorant of regarding the IMB.” The group insisted, “regarding the issue of contemporary laws it is obvious that we are all part of a shared human civilization which has many universal values. So, we have cited these laws in order to cater to various levels of understand and intelligence present among various different people These same principles championed by [the West] also are opposed to the concept of occupation.” The IMB also repeated its earlier warning that the Iraqi jihad has “lost its true essence."
